Nerf and airsoft are both great ways to have safe fun. Nerf guns have a shorter range and don’t shoot as fast, so movement is more possible and happens more frequently. You can see and dodge nerf darts much easier than an airsoft BB.

To get shot with a plastic airsoft BB is not as painful as getting shot with a steel BB from a BB gun. The main reason is that the steel BBs are usually fired from more powerful airguns. Also, the plastic BBs are made to deform upon impact, which further cushion the blow.

What is Airsoft?
Airsoft is a combat sport in which participants eliminate their opponents with non-metallic pellets fired from replica firearms. Airsoft guns typically shoot 6-8mm pellets, and the game can be played either in teams or individually.
Airsoft originated in Japan, and has become popular around the world as a fun and competitive way to enjoy skirmish-style combat. If you’re looking for a thrilling way to test your skills, then Airsoft may be the perfect activity for you.
